拥抱Vue-Next:开启前端开发的新篇章
2024-01-25 02:16:39
Vue.js 2.x 的谢幕,Vue-Next 的曙光
随着前端技术日新月异,曾经叱咤风云的 Vue.js 2.x 已接近其生命旅程的尾声。在经历了多年的辉煌之后,Vue.js 团队决定将精力转向其下一代框架——Vue-Next。让我们踏上这段变革之旅,了解 Vue-Next 的优势以及从 Vue.js 2.x 迁移的过程。
Vue-Next:下一代前端框架
Vue-Next,又称 Vue.js 3.x,是 Vue.js 团队历时数年打造的下一代前端框架。它汲取了 Vue.js 2.x 的成功经验,并进行了全方位的革新和优化。Vue-Next 的目标是为开发者提供更快的性能、更强大的功能以及更简便的开发体验。
性能优化
Vue-Next 采用了全新的虚拟 DOM 实现,大大提高了渲染速度。同时,它还对组件化架构进行了优化,使得组件之间的通信更加高效。这些性能提升让 Vue-Next 能够轻松处理复杂的数据和 UI,即使在移动设备上也能流畅运行。
功能增强
Vue-Next 引入了许多新的特性和功能,例如 Composition API、Teleport API 和 Suspense API 等。这些新特性极大地扩展了 Vue.js 的能力,使其能够轻松构建出更复杂、更交互性的应用程序。
开发体验提升
Vue-Next 改进了许多开发体验细节。例如,它提供了更加完善的类型支持,使得开发者可以更轻松地构建出健壮的应用程序。同时,它还改进了调试工具,使得开发者能够更快速地定位和修复问题。
从 Vue.js 2.x 迁移到 Vue-Next
对于习惯了 Vue.js 2.x 的开发者来说,迁移到 Vue-Next 可能需要一些时间来适应。然而,从长远来看,Vue-Next 无疑是值得投入的。它代表着前端开发的未来,将为开发者们带来全新的机遇和可能性。
要从 Vue.js 2.x 迁移到 Vue-Next,需要遵循以下步骤:
- 安装 Vue-Next:使用 npm 或 yarn 安装 Vue-Next。
- 迁移代码:将 Vue.js 2.x 的代码迁移到 Vue-Next,注意 API 的差异。
- 测试项目:对项目进行测试,以确保其正常运行。
Vue-Next 的优势总结
- 性能卓越: 采用新的虚拟 DOM 实现和组件优化,提高了渲染速度。
- 功能强大: 引入 Composition API 等新特性,扩展了框架能力。
- 开发友好: 提供类型支持和调试工具,简化开发过程。
常见问题解答
-
为什么需要从 Vue.js 2.x 迁移到 Vue-Next?
Vue-Next 在性能、功能和开发体验方面都有显著提升,代表着前端开发的未来。 -
迁移到 Vue-Next 会带来哪些好处?
应用程序性能提升、功能增强以及开发效率提高。 -
从 Vue.js 2.x 迁移到 Vue-Next 困难吗?
需要对代码进行一些修改,但官方文档提供了详细的迁移指南。 -
Vue-Next 的未来发展方向是什么?
Vue.js 团队正在不断更新和改进 Vue-Next,以满足开发者日益增长的需求。 -
Vue-Next 与其他前端框架相比有什么优势?
Vue-Next 以其优雅的语法、丰富的社区支持和持续的创新而脱颖而出。
结论
Vue-Next 是前端开发的未来,它以卓越的性能、强大的功能和友好的开发体验为开发者提供了全新的机遇。从 Vue.js 2.x 迁移到 Vue-Next 是一个明智的选择,将为应用程序带来持久的好处。随着 Vue.js 团队的不懈努力,Vue-Next 必将继续引领前端开发的潮流。